What is the quietest month in Tenerife?
The quietest times in Tenerife are generally during the shoulder seasons, specifically mid-April to June (after Easter) and mid-September to November. These periods offer the best balance of warm weather, fewer crowds, and lower prices, acting as lulls between the busy summer and winter holiday seasons.What is off season in Tenerife?
In the archipelago, with its mild climate all year round, the difference is not so much in temperature as in visitor numbers. Remember, the low season periods in the Canary Islands are: After Easter until mid-June. What is the cheapest month to go to Tenerife?
The cheapest times to go to Tenerife are generally during its low seasons: May-June (after Easter) and September-November (before December holidays), as well as January and February (outside of school breaks), when you'll find lower prices on flights and accommodation due to fewer tourists, though you'll still enjoy mild, pleasant weather for exploring.Tenerife South or North? What is the coldest month in Tenerife?
Winter starts in November and finishes in March, being January the coldest month. But, attention: temperatures in Tenerife go as high as 21ºC even in the coldest month. Are there mosquitoes in Tenerife?
Are there Mosquitoes in Tenerife? There are mosquitoes, of course. More in the north where it's generally wetter but they're not really a major problem.
